# Vendored fonts for the Lanternwick plugin kit.
# We ship the Quarrow typeface locally rather than fetching it at build
# time, so plugin authors get reproducible renders offline. Checksums are
# verified on startup against the manifest in /fonts/vendored. Decrypting
# that manifest requires the key set on the following line.

vault entry, taguf-tajeg: LEDGER_TOKEN29=0b9fa24a11c1f929bedc8c4fe3459

## Break-glass: FleetSip fuel report

Use only if the weekly fuel-usage report fails and the owner is unreachable. Break-glass grants read access to raw telemetry for the Varnholt depot fleet. Log every use in the access journal. Unlock the emergency credentials bundle with the recovery passphrase below.

recovery phrase for tafop-fawep: zorwyn-ulaox

**Managers-Only Wiki: Sunsetting the Corvello Line**

Heads up, branch managers — we're retiring the Corvello range at the end of Q3. Stock sell-through plans go out next week, and Ilsa's team will handle customer comms. Don't announce anything locally until the official notice lands. Warranty support continues for two years, so reassure anyone who asks. Keep the next part within this group.

board note of kafof-yahag: Druaelox Foods plans to raise the Holwyn list price by 35 percent in July.